Abstract
Lifetime of sensor networks based on finding energy efficient paths is a crucial topic in wireless sensor networks research. This paper aims to implement an optimal algorithm for wireless sensor networks (WSNs) to solve the most convenient problems within this area: energy efficiency, energy balance, and routing path. This metric is based on a decentralized manner as in the distributed energy balance routing algorithm (DEBR) [1]. We will demonstrate the effectiveness of our proposed method by comparing four existing efficient routing algorithms. Results are shown and discussion is held to verify the great effects on network lifetime and network energy balance.
